N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de launches engagement on GP Out of Hours
N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de (NHSGGC) is seeking views on its delivery of GP Out of Hours, to inform the development of the service.
With extensive patient involvement, NHSGGC has moved to a more stable appointment-based model of delivering GP Out of Hours, since 2020. This change has resulted in a reduction of waiting times, fewer unplanned closures of sites and a high degree of satisfaction from those accessing the service.
